Understand XID in Database View and Trace File

我们知道Transaction ID(XID)的组成是:Undo segment No. + Slot No. + Sequence No. 但是在数据字典中查询出来的XID和跟踪文件中的XID表现形式却有所不同,跟踪文件中的更加直观,而数据字典中的则需要做简单转换。 比如有一个事务,在数据字典中对应的Undo Block是: SQL> select UBAFIL,UBABLK from v$transaction; UBAFIL UBABLK ———- ———- 3 1854 获取block dump跟踪文件。 SQL> alter system dump datafile 3 block 1854; System altered SQL> @gettrace; TRACEFILE ——————————————————————————– d:\oracle\diag\rdbms\orcl11g\orcl11g\trace\orcl11g_ora_1380.trc 检查orcl11g_ora_1380.trc中的相应内容可以看到xid的格式是:xid: 0x0006.002.000004d1,为16进制。 其中0006 = 10进制的6 002 = 10进制的2 000004d1 = 10进制的1233 因此我们可以知道对于这个事务,Undo segment No是6,Slot…

How to install X Window System in CentOS

下载精简的CentOS 5.2 Server VMWare Image,大小只有318MB。 使用XManager远程连入,会碰到这样的报错信息。 但是实际上ssh服务的X11 Forwarding是已经开启的。 [root@localhost ssh]# cat /etc/ssh/sshd_config | grep X11Forwarding #X11Forwarding no X11Forwarding yes 真正的错误原因是这份安装中不包含X Window System,这对于之后需要安装Oracle软件可能会造成困惑。 通过yum工具可以简单的安装X Window System,当然首先要保证该系统可以连上互联网。 yum groupinstall “X Window System” 安装完X Window System就可以通过XManager连入了,但是有必要修改一下Xstart中的执行命令,默认的xterm路径并不对。 xterm一旦可以使用,就已经可以使用runInstaller启动图形界面安装Oracle了。 如果要在服务器上使用熟悉的GUI,比如GNOME等,可以同样使用yum。 如果选用KDE,那么: yum groupinstall “KDE (K Desktop Environment)” 如果选用GNOME,那么: yum groupinstall “GNOME Desktop Environment” 如果选用XFCE,那么: yum groupinstall “XFCE-4.4”

冒日曰

我被雷到了,原来这几十年来我脑海中的“冒”字,一直是错误的。。。我一直以为那上面是个“日”字或者是个“曰”字,但是它那该死的两横居然跟那该死的两竖并不是连在一起的。OMG! 希望这世界上白痴的人并不仅仅是我一个。。。